We have a new Turn270 Pro and have been really struggling since the install and training to get the tooling offsets loaded. I'm unsure if its something to do with our network install but having put both programs onto my own laptop and tried restoring the tooling offset file (created during the training last year) in VR Turning 1.49, I'm still finding that the Turn 270 Pro settings are not appearing in QuickTURN.
Subsequently the machine is sat unused as we are unable to load the tooling...
I have opened VR Turning > Tooling > restore - selected the tool offsets back-up file. Then closed VR Turning. Then, on opening QuickTURN > Options > Load/save tooling - this menu does not include Turn 270 Pro, just Microturn basic tooling.
I get exactly the same issue when at school on the PC that is connected to the lathe. This is the same PC that was connected for the training and used to create the original tool offsets in the first place. I have the tool offsets back-up file saved on google and am downloading the file to then select to load into VR Turn.
I'm sure its something incredibly simple but am absolutely stuck - Could it be something to do with restricted user settings when at school (school IT support assure me that this is not the case and have allowed me to be able to save into the C drive, something that is restricted for students but we would be running the lathe on a staff log-on) - if this is so, how come I am unable to load the tooling on my own laptop? My plan was to prove to our IT techs that I could use the lathe connected to my laptop but am unable to load the tooling for this..
Is there a particular location where the tooling offsets need to be saved? Am I missing the Turn270_Tooling.MML file in the first place (I've done a file search on my laptop but am unable to locate it)?
